The Volvo V90 radiator hose is a crucial component of the vehicle's cooling system. It is responsible for carrying coolant from the radiator to the engine and vice versa, ensuring that the engine maintains the optimal operating temperature.

The hose is designed to withstand high temperatures and pressure, allowing it to efficiently circulate coolant throughout the system. Without a properly functioning radiator hose, the engine could overheat, leading to potential damages and costly repairs.

Therefore, regular inspection and maintenance of the radiator hose are essential for the overall health and performance of the Volvo V90.

Typical Lifespan of a Volvo V90 Radiator Hose

A Volvo V90 radiator hose is designed to be durable and withstand a range of temperatures and pressures. With proper maintenance and care, a radiator hose for this model can last between 5 to 8 years on average.

However, it's important to keep in mind that the lifespan of a radiator hose can vary depending on factors such as driving conditions, climate, and overall usage. Regular inspections and timely replacements can help ensure the longevity and optimal performance of the radiator hose in a Volvo V90.

Signs of a Faulty Volvo V90 Radiator Hose

  1. Visible leaks or cracks on the hose
  2. Soft or bulging areas on the hose
  3. Sudden decrease in coolant level
  4. Overheating of the engine
  5. Engine misfires or rough running
  6. Coolant odor in the cabin or under the hood
  7. Coolant residue around the hose connections
  8. Spongy or mushy feeling when squeezing the hose
  9. Steam or smoke coming from under the hood
  10. Warning light on the dashboard indicating low coolant level or overheating
